    Blood pressure. I wish they’d tell you to focus on this in school. It hit me too but luckily I got it down asap. You’ll need to apply to way more than 3 companies. I was applying to several everyday and even with that I was getting a small percentage of follow up.

    Apply everywhere, then call to follow up, but don’t be surprised if it’s mostly OTR and Class B jobs responding since you’re new. Try food service and beverage companies like Pepsi if you want to stay local. Yellow won’t be on any “approved schools” lists to get you past experience requirements.

    I applied to a few more yesterday. Ryder, Sysco, Gordon Food Service, Pepsi, and Coca Cola. Sysco called me today and said just get your medical card this weekend and hit me back on Monday. Ryder had a no experience post so I applied. MLS told me they will take me. I trained on a short pup trailer so the turning of a 53 foot trailer will be different. The food and beverage companies their trailers are shorter.

    Sysco drivers work hard, but make a lot of money.
    You'll be in great physical condition after about 3 months.
    I did a similar job hand unloading at grocery stores and soon had muscles popping out where I didn't realize I had muscles. People started asking me if I'd been going to the gym and working out.
